Conversion-focused web design is a strategic approach to website design that prioritizes turning visitors into leads or customers through optimized UX, clear CTAs, and performance-driven layouts.
At its core, conversion-focused web design asks a simple question: what should this visitor do next, and what might stop them from doing it?
Instead of treating conversion as a metric to improve later, conversion design treats it as a design constraint. Layout, hierarchy, copy, interaction patterns, and performance all serve a specific outcome. Every page has a job. Every element earns its place.
Traditional web design often prioritizes visual polish, brand expression, or internal preferences. It informs, but rarely guides. In conversion-focused design, aesthetics still matter, but they serve performance first.
The focus shifts to clarity, momentum, and decision-making—guiding users, addressing hesitation, and moving the conversation forward. A useful analogy:
Conversion web design prioritizes clear CTA hierarchy, intentional content sequencing, and streamlined forms. It focuses on message clarity over cleverness, reducing distractions, dead ends, and unnecessary decisions for a more effective user experience.

High-converting websites share common structural principles, regardless of industry or audience. They make the next step obvious, reduce unnecessary friction, and build trust at the exact moment a user is deciding whether to move forward.
That starts with compelling CTAs that are easy to find, easy to understand, and aligned with user intent. It continues with trust-building elements like social proof, credibility signals, and reassurance, placed where hesitation naturally occurs—not buried at the bottom of the page.
Finally, it requires clear navigation and minimal distraction, so users are guided through the experience rather than forced to figure it out themselves.
The goal is not to overwhelm visitors with information, but to answer the right questions in the right order.
Our design decisions are informed by real behavior, not abstract best practices. Layouts are shaped by how people scan, scroll, and interact with content across devices. Visual hierarchy directs attention. Spacing and pacing reduce cognitive load. Forms are designed to feel approachable rather than demanding.
We incorporate heatmap-driven layout logic, scroll-aware content sequencing, and responsive behavior, all tested across major devices, to ensure the experience holds up in real-world conditions. Features like sticky CTAs or scroll triggers are used intentionally, only when they support the user’s momentum.
Every design choice earns its place. If it doesn’t help users understand, trust, or act, it doesn’t belong.

B2B and SaaS sites often struggle not because they lack information, but because they present it in a way that forces buyers to work too hard. Long sales cycles require clear positioning, visible credibility, and conversion paths that match buyer readiness.
Conversion-focused design restructures messaging, page hierarchy, and form experiences so prospects understand value quickly, trust what they’re seeing, and take the right next step at the right time.
That leads to fewer junk leads, stronger intent signals, and smoother handoffs to sales or success teams.
In eCommerce, conversion problems are rarely dramatic and often expensive. A cluttered product page, unclear value hierarchy, or awkward mobile checkout can quietly drain revenue at scale.
Conversion-focused web design sharpens product presentation, prioritizes critical information and imagery, and removes friction from cart and checkout flows so shoppers can evaluate and buy with confidence.
When the experience improves, the same traffic produces more revenue, making ad spend more efficient and ROAS easier to scale without chasing incremental traffic.
Internal marketing teams frequently know what isn’t working on their site, but lack the design and development resources to fix it cleanly. Pages drift out of alignment with campaigns, CTAs become inconsistent, and even small improvements take too long to ship.
Conversion-focused web design solves this by turning the website into a reliable performance asset that supports ongoing marketing efforts.
We act as an embedded partner, translating goals into UX, design, and technical execution so the site evolves alongside campaigns instead of holding them back.
